When wheels are built here at Winterborne Custom Bicycles we encourage our customers to select only the best rim options available to them. There are several things to keep in mind when selecting a rim for your wheel build.

  • 1) What will the wheel be used for...ie commuting, racing, off road riding, Touring, or Training.
  • 2) What size and profile tire will be mounted on the wheel once it's built?
  • 3) How many spokes?
  • 4) Would you prefer an all around riding training type rim, or a lightweight-racing rim?
  • 5) Do you want the additional strength of rim eyelets?
  • 6) What profile would you like the rim to have?
  • 7) Do you want to run Clincher beaded, UST, or Glue on type tires?
  • 8) Welded or pinned joint?
  • 9) And of course how much of a budget do you have for your sweet new Winterborne Wheelset?
